Lambaguduri - Khajuripada, Kandhamal
Lambaguduri is a village situated in the Khajuripada tehsil of Kandhamal district, Odisha. It is located approximately 7 km from the tehsil headquarters in Khajuripada and around 18 km from the district headquarters in Phulbani. Dutimendi serves as the Gram Panchayat for Lambaguduri village.
As per Census 2011, the village code of Lambaguduri is 415602. The village covers a total geographical area of 151 hectares and falls under the 762012 pincode. Phulabani is the nearest town, located about 20 km away.
Lambaguduri village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head. For political representation, the village falls under the Phulbani Vidhan Sabha (Assembly) constituency and the Kandhamal Lok Sabha (Parliamentary) constituency.
Population of Lambaguduri
As per Census 2011, Lambaguduri village has a total population of 285 people, consisting of 147 males and 138 females. The village has 68 households and a sex ratio of 938 females per 1,000 males. There are 44 children in the 0–6 years age group. The village has 207 literate and 78 illiterate residents. Additionally, 29 people belong to Scheduled Caste (SC) communities and 217 to Scheduled Tribe (ST) communities.
Detailed gender-wise population figures for Lambaguduri are given below:
| Category | Total | Male | Female |
|---|---|---|---|
| Total Population | 285 | 147 | 138 |
|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 44 | 25 | 19 |
| Scheduled Castes (SC) | 29 | 14 | 15 |
| Scheduled Tribes (ST) | 217 | 113 | 104 |
| Literate Population | 207 | 113 | 94 |
| Illiterate Population | 78 | 34 | 44 |

Transport and Connectivity of Lambaguduri
Lambaguduri is connected by an all-weather road, and public transport is mainly available through shared auto-rickshaws.
| Connectivity | Status | Nearest Availability |
|---|---|---|
| Public Bus Service | No | Available within <5 km |
| Private Bus Service | No | Available within <5 km |
| Railway Station | No | - |

Banking and Postal Services in Lambaguduri
Banking and postal services are essential for daily financial transactions and communication. The availability of these facilities for Lambaguduri village is detailed below:
| Service Type | Status | Nearest Availability |
|---|---|---|
| Bank | No | Available within 5-10 km |
| ATM | No | Available within 5-10 km |
| Post Office | No | Available within 2-5 km |
Health Facilities in Lambaguduri
Healthcare facilities play an important role in providing basic medical services to the residents. The details regarding the nearest health centres and hospitals serving Lambaguduri village are given below:
| Facility Type | Status | Nearest Availability |
|---|---|---|
| Health Sub-Centre (HSC) | No | Available within 2-5 km |
| Primary Health Centre (PHC) | No | Available within 5-10 km |
| Community Health Centre (CHC) | No | Available within 5-10 km |
